panacea (iou)



panacea noun. M16.
[Latin from Greek panakeia, from panakes all-healing, formed as PAN- + base of akos remedy: see -A1.]
A remedy for all diseases; a thing for solving all difficulties or adopted in every case of difficulty. M16.
B. Pym 'Buy yourself a new hat, my dear'his panacea for most feminine ills.
= PANACE. L16-E18.
panacean adjective of the Nature of a panacea M17.
panaceist noun a person who believes in or applies a panacea E19.
